Last Sunday, the Mets used their first-round pick in the MLB Draft, the No. 38 overall selection, on Mitch Voit. On Thursday, the former University of Michigan star officially became part of the franchise’s future plans after signing his contract.

BOTTOM LINE: The New York Mets host the Cincinnati Reds to open a three-game series. New York has a 55-42 record overall and a 33-14 record in home games. The Mets rank fourth in the NL with 124 total home runs, averaging 1.3 per game.
